True Food Kitchen is a popular chain of health-driven restaurants that focuses on serving high-quality, flavorful, and nutritious meals. With a focus on fresh, whole foods and seasonal ingredients, It has become a go-to destination for people looking for healthy and delicious meals.
The concept for True Food Kitchen was created by Dr. Andrew Weil, a renowned health and wellness expert, and restaurateur Sam Fox. The first restaurant opened in Phoenix, Arizona, in 2008, and since then, the chain has expanded to over 30 locations across the United States.

Some of the most popular dishes include their Ancient Grains Bowl, which features a variety of nutrient-rich grains, vegetables, and protein, and their Spicy Panang Curry, which is made with sustainably-raised chicken, nutrient-rich vegetables, and a flavorful coconut curry sauce. They also have a variety of refreshing drinks, including their Kale Aid and Medicine Man, which are packed with antioxidants and other beneficial nutrients.

One of the key philosophies of True Food Kitchen is their belief in the healing power of food. They strive to create dishes that not only taste great but also provide a range of health benefits. To this end, they work with Dr. Weil to create dishes that are based on his Anti-Inflammatory Diet, which emphasizes whole, nutrient-dense foods that are high in antioxidants and anti-inflammatory compounds.
True Food Kitchen also offers a range of options for people with dietary restrictions and preferences, including gluten-free, vegan, and vegetarian options. They make a point of using healthy fats, like avocado and olive oil, and avoiding refined sugars and processed foods.
